sql >> Database teknologi >  >> RDS >> Sqlserver

classNotFoundException i indlæsning af JDBC-driver

Du skal tjekke JDBC-driverdokumentationen, som fulgte med din SQL-serverversion. I den gamle SQL Server 2000 , JDBC-driverklassens navn er som du har:

Class.forName("com.microsoft.jdbc.sqlserver.SQLServerDriver");

Men siden SQL Server 2005 , Microsoft ændrede JDBC-driverklassens navn:

Class.forName("com.microsoft.sqlserver.jdbc.SQLServerDriver");

Ret det i overensstemmelse hermed.

Bemærk venligst, at CLASSPATH miljøvariablen ignoreres af Netbeans og alle andre anstændige Java-programmer. Glem det og prøv ikke engang at indstille det, før du forstår, hvorfor det findes, og hvad det skal bruges til.



  1. UPPER() Funktion i Oracle

  2. Hvorfor tager det så lang tid at omdøbe en kolonne i mysql?

  3. Hurtigste måde at finde forældede funktioner, der stadig bruges i en SQL Server-instans (T-SQL-eksempel)

  4. TNS-12519 uden maksimale processer nået